JOB DESCRIPTION
Title: Tribal Caseworker
Department/Division: Social Services
Status: Full-Time
Salary: Hourly/ DOE
Supervisor: Social Services Director
Subordinates: none
POSITION SUMMARY:
Under the direction of the Social Services Director, the Caseworker will work with the Tribal Social Workers, Federal, State, and local agencies to provide their clients access to financial aid, medical resources, and legal services while maintaining a high level of confidentiality and professionalism.
